repo.or.cz
/
mono-project.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
[2020-02][debugger] Bump protocol for this commit https://github.com/mono/mono/pull...
2020-02-04
J
a
y K
r
ell
[i
n
te
r
p] R
e
m
o
ve g
o
t
o relate
d
to
code_type being un
k
now
n
.
.
.
commit
|
commitdiff
|
tree
2020-02-04
Jay Krell
When the
i
n
t
erpreter does
r
ec
u
rs
e
,
u
se a
d
ifferent
.
.
.
commit
|
commitdiff
|
tree
2020-02-04
Jay
K
re
l
l
[interp]Fix
the type of clause_arg
s
.
(#18671)
commit
|
commitdiff
|
tree
2020-01-23
Jay Kre
l
l
Remov
e
"handles" from System
.
Thre
a
ding
.
Se
m
apho
r
e
.
.
.
.
commit
|
commitdiff
|
tree
2020-01-14
J
a
y Kre
l
l
Reduce some
stack use and
cleanup
.
(#178
0
9)
commit
|
commitdiff
|
tree
2020-01-14
Jay Krell
Fix many printf warnin
g
s
(
#164
8
4)
commit
|
commitdiff
|
tree
2020-01-14
J
a
y
Krell
[
c
xx] Ma
k
e the externC of
icall
s
configuration-d
e
pendent
.
.
.
commit
|
commitdiff
|
tree
2020-01-14
Ja
y
Krell
Remove c
o
mment ab
o
ut unexplained
C
++
/
LL
V
M
p
rob
l
em
.
.
.
.
commit
|
commitdiff
|
tree
2020-01-14
Jay Krell
[cxx]
Fi
x
es f
o
r all l
a
nes t
o
build as C+
+
but w/o
c
onfi
g
ure
.
.
.
commit
|
commitdiff
|
tree
2020-01-08
Jay K
r
e
l
l
[C
o
op]
Remove handles from
Mono
.
In
t
erop
.
ComInter
o
pProxy
.
.
.
commit
|
commitdiff
|
tree
2020-01-07
Jay Krell
Set thr
e
a
d
po
o
l thread name just b
a
sed o
n
st
r
i
ng
pointer
.
.
.
commit
|
commitdiff
|
tree
2020-01-06
Jay Krell
Do
n
ot depend on gboolean to
h
a
ve multiple b
i
ts
.
(
.
.
.
commit
|
commitdiff
|
tree
2019-12-16
Jay Krell
Remove ha
n
dles/MonoError f
r
om some marsha
l
icalls
.
.
.
.
commit
|
commitdiff
|
tree
2019-12-13
Jay Kre
l
l
Add fu
l
l compiler b
a
rriers to any fen
c
e
t
hat lacked
.
.
.
commit
|
commitdiff
|
tree
2019-12-13
Jay Krell
Fix o
n
-demand initializat
i
on race conditio
n
s [threads
.
.
.
commit
|
commitdiff
|
tree
2019-12-13
J
ay Krell
Fi
x
on-deman
d
ini
t
ia
l
izat
i
on race
c
ondition
s
[marshal
.
.
.
commit
|
commitdiff
|
tree
2019-12-13
Jay Kr
e
ll
Fix
o
n
-
d
emand initiali
z
ation race con
d
iti
o
ns [mar
s
hal
.
.
.
commit
|
commitdiff
|
tree
2019-12-13
Ja
y
Krell
Fi
x
on-demand initializa
t
ion race conditions
[marshal
.
.
.
commit
|
commitdiff
|
tree
2019-12-13
Jay Krell
Fix on-demand in
i
tializ
e
ra
c
e co
n
di
t
i
ons [com
i
nterop
.
.
.
commit
|
commitdiff
|
tree
2019-12-13
Jay Krell
Fix on
-
demand i
n
i
t
ialize ra
c
e
c
onditions [custom-attrs
.
.
.
commit
|
commitdiff
|
tree
2019-12-13
Jay Kr
e
ll
Fix on-deman
d
initia
l
ization rac
e
conditions [object
.
.
.
commit
|
commitdiff
|
tree
2019-12-13
J
ay Krell
F
i
x on-demand initiali
z
a
t
io
n
race condi
t
ions [sgen
.
.
.
commit
|
commitdiff
|
tree
2019-12-13
Jay Krell
Fix
o
n-d
e
man
d
initialization race
c
o
n
ditions [remoting
.
.
.
commit
|
commitdiff
|
tree
2019-12-13
Jay K
r
ell
Fix on-demand i
n
i
t
ia
l
ization race conditi
o
ns [native
.
.
.
commit
|
commitdiff
|
tree
2019-12-12
Jay Krel
l
Fix on-demand initializat
i
on race c
o
ndit
i
ons [r
e
flection
.
.
.
commit
|
commitdiff
|
tree
2019-12-12
Jay Krell
Fix on-dem
a
nd initialization r
a
ce conditions [mini
.
.
.
commit
|
commitdiff
|
tree
2019-12-12
Jay Krell
Fi
x
on-dem
a
nd initializatio
n
r
a
c
e
conditions [sre
.
c
.
.
.
commit
|
commitdiff
|
tree
2019-12-12
Jay Krell
Fix
on
-
d
e
m
a
n
d
initializa
t
ion race conditi
o
n
s
[threadpool
.
.
.
commit
|
commitdiff
|
tree
2019-12-12
Jay Kre
l
l
Remove handles/MonoError f
r
o
m 12 easy sock
e
t
icalls
.
.
.
commit
|
commitdiff
|
tree
2019-12-11
Jay Krell
Make Socket
.
Socket_icall s
t
atic, as
m
os
t
ical
l
s
are
.
.
.
commit
|
commitdiff
|
tree
2019-12-11
Jay Krell
S
o
cket
s
: Foo_internal to
F
oo_ical
l
and ves_ical
l
_Foo_inte
r
na
.
.
.
commit
|
commitdiff
|
tree
2019-12-09
Jay Krell
[c
x
x] Fix mono
-
boehm to compile as C++
.
(#18086)
commit
|
commitdiff
|
tree
2019-12-09
J
a
y
Krell
fix
wa
r
ning: th
r
eadpool-worker-defa
u
lt
.
c: In functi
o
n
.
.
.
commit
|
commitdiff
|
tree
2019-12-08
Jay K
r
ell
Add some missing barriers when dealing with
g
lobal
.
.
.
commit
|
commitdiff
|
tree
2019-12-06
Jay K
r
ell
[
c
xx] Rem
o
ve use
of register k
e
ywo
r
d
.
(#18057
)
commit
|
commitdiff
|
tree
2019-12-05
Ja
y
Krell
[cxx
]
[netcore] Fix g
o
to aroun
d
init
.
(#18
0
58)
commit
|
commitdiff
|
tree
2019-12-05
Jay
K
r
e
ll
Remove ha
n
dles
/
MonoError from
two socket ical
l
s
.
(
.
.
.
commit
|
commitdiff
|
tree
2019-12-05
Ja
y
Krell
[
netcore] Rem
o
ve appr
o
x
.
10 icalls
.
(#180
1
8)
commit
|
commitdiff
|
tree
2019-12-05
Jay
K
rel
l
Fix if
n
def includ
e
gua
r
d in i
c
al
l
-de
c
l
.
h
.
(
#18
0
55)
commit
|
commitdiff
|
tree
2019-12-02
Jay K
r
ell
Rem
o
ve
h
andles/MonoError fr
o
m
Mono
.
Runti
m
e
C
las
s
Handle
.
.
.
commit
|
commitdiff
|
tree
2019-12-02
Jay Krell
Rem
o
ve handl
e
s/Mo
n
o
E
rror from Mono
.
Secur
i
ty
.
Cr
y
pt
o
gr
a
p
hy
.
.
.
commit
|
commitdiff
|
tree
2019-12-02
Jay
Krell
Refac
t
or Monitor t
o
eliminate near
identical duplicated
.
.
.
commit
|
commitdiff
|
tree
2019-12-01
Jay Krell
sockets: Remov
e
piecemeal
i
f
ndef
E
N
A
BL
E
_NET
C
ORE since
.
.
.
commit
|
commitdiff
|
tree
2019-11-28
Jay
Kre
l
l
[cxx] MonoJitICallId
same between C a
n
d C++
.
commit
|
commitdiff
|
tree
2019-11-28
Ja
y
Krell
Up
d
ate netcore
.
commit
|
commitdiff
|
tree
2019-11-28
J
a
y
Krell
R
emove ha
n
dles
/
MonoErro
r
from Mo
n
o
.
RuntimeMarshal a
n
d
.
.
.
commit
|
commitdiff
|
tree
2019-11-27
Jay Krel
l
C
l
eanup initial
i
ze_object_slots, remove unused
G
et
H
ashCode
.
.
.
commit
|
commitdiff
|
tree
2019-11-21
J
a
y Kr
e
ll
Remove h
a
n
d
l
es/
M
o
n
oError from Mono
.
Runtim
e
GPt
r
Arra
y
Handle
.
.
.
commit
|
commitdiff
|
tree
2019-11-14
Jay Krell
Remove handles from S
y
s
t
em
.
Diagnost
i
cs
.
Debugger
.
(
.
.
.
commit
|
commitdiff
|
tree
2019-11-13
Jay Kre
l
l
Rem
o
v
e handles from ves_ic
a
ll_
S
yst
e
m
_Array_CanChangePrimitiv
.
.
.
commit
|
commitdiff
|
tree
2019-11-07
Jay Krell
Remove handles from ves_ica
l
l
_System_
A
rr
a
y_Inte
r
n
a
l
Cr
e
a
te
.
.
.
commit
|
commitdiff
|
tree
2019-11-06
Jay Kr
e
ll
Handles r
e
duc
t
ion -
-
4 MERP functions
.
(#177
1
1)
commit
|
commitdiff
|
tree
2019-11-05
Jay Krell
error_init reduction
.
(#17712)
commit
|
commitdiff
|
tree
2019-11-01
Jay Krell
Move
MonoError from managed wrappers to n
a
tive wrappers
.
.
.
commit
|
commitdiff
|
tree
2019-10-30
J
a
y Kre
l
l
Inline TL
S
acces
s
.
(
#17119)
commit
|
commitdiff
|
tree
2019-10-26
Jay
Krell
[cxx][x86]
int/ptr
c
asts
(#17570)
commit
|
commitdiff
|
tree
2019-10-25
Jay Kre
l
l
[c
x
x] Co
m
pile
m
ini-llvm
.
c a
s
C++ if configure -e
n
able
.
.
.
commit
|
commitdiff
|
tree
2019-10-25
J
a
y Krell
[
j
it][x86
]
[cxx
]
int/ptr cast
s
(#17382)
commit
|
commitdiff
|
tree
2019-10-24
Jay Krell
[c
x
x
]
externC fo
r
some icalls, f
o
r wasm a
n
d
i
os
.
(
.
.
.
commit
|
commitdiff
|
tree
2019-10-24
Jay Kr
e
ll
Include signal
.
h unconditionally
.
(#17430)
commit
|
commitdiff
|
tree
2019-10-24
Jay Krell
[cxx][x86] int/
p
t
r
casts
.
(#1
7
4
41)
commit
|
commitdiff
|
tree
2019-10-23
Jay Krell
[cxx] Put
ext
e
rn "C" in MONO_LLVM_INTE
R
NAL
.
(
#17443)
commit
|
commitdiff
|
tree
2019-10-23
Jay K
r
e
l
l
[
coop] Fix big endian problem in MonoThrad
S
tateMach
i
ne
.
.
.
commit
|
commitdiff
|
tree
2019-10-23
Jay
K
rell
SetLastErr
o
r
slightl
y
l
ater,
in ca
s
e
las
t
error not
.
.
.
commit
|
commitdiff
|
tree
2019-10-21
Jay Krell
No
t
y
pe_traits
o
n
A
n
dr
o
id
.
commit
|
commitdiff
|
tree
2019-10-21
Jay Krell
[c
x
x]
[
d
ebug-interp]
Cast once from
v
oid*
t
o
n
o
n-v
o
id*
.
commit
|
commitdiff
|
tree
2019-10-21
J
a
y Krell
[C
o
o
p
] Unconvert
M
i
c
rosoft
.
Win32
.
NativeM
e
thod
s
.
(#16992)
commit
|
commitdiff
|
tree
2019-10-19
Ja
y
Krell
[jit][x86][cxx
]
i
n
t/ptr casts in
min
i
-x86
.
c (#1
7
380)
commit
|
commitdiff
|
tree
2019-10-19
Jay Krell
Repl
a
ce ICALL_DE
C
L_E
X
P
O
RT w
i
th ICALL_E
X
PO
R
T
.
T
h
ey
a
re
.
.
.
commit
|
commitdiff
|
tree
2019-10-18
Jay K
r
ell
[cxx] [wa
s
m] in
t
/pt
r
c
ast
s
esp
.
m2n-gen
.
(#
1
7379)
commit
|
commitdiff
|
tree
2019-10-18
Ja
y
Krell
[interp][wasm]
Rem
o
ve more varargs
t
o co
n
serve stack
.
.
.
commit
|
commitdiff
|
tree
2019-10-17
Ja
y
K
r
ell
[cxx] Int vs
.
enum, s
t
atic for
effic
i
e
ncy,
c
l
eanup
.
.
.
commit
|
commitdiff
|
tree
2019-10-17
Jay Krell
[c
x
x
]
[x86]
int/p
t
r cast
s
.
(#
1
7345)
commit
|
commitdiff
|
tree
2019-10-17
Jay Krell
Use
functions
instead of m
a
cros for is_in/is_out
.
.
.
.
commit
|
commitdiff
|
tree
2019-10-16
J
a
y Krell
[c
x
x][x86][a
m
d64] R
e
mov
e
u
nused
ST
O
RE_MEM_IMM
.
(#17347
)
commit
|
commitdiff
|
tree
2019-10-16
Jay Krell
[cxx][
n
e
tcore] Goto aro
u
nd init
.
(#1
7
3
48)
commit
|
commitdiff
|
tree
2019-10-16
Jay Krell
[cxx][x86] ifndef DISABLE_JIT ar
o
und mono_a
r
ch_em
i
t
_prol
o
g
.
.
.
commit
|
commitdiff
|
tree
2019-10-16
Jay Kre
l
l
Re
p
l
a
c
e
m
ono_ass
e
mbly_name_free use with mono_assem
b
l
y
_
name_
.
.
.
commit
|
commitdiff
|
tree
2019-10-16
J
a
y
K
rell
Fix C++ WebAssembly build
.
(#
1
7302)
commit
|
commitdiff
|
tree
2019-10-11
Jay Krell
[runtime
]
Add por
t
able c
a
ched array creation functions
.
.
.
commit
|
commitdiff
|
tree
2019-10-10
Jay Kr
e
l
l
Fix g_assert_not_reac
h
ed
m
essa
g
e
regression
.
(#17263)
commit
|
commitdiff
|
tree
2019-10-09
Jay Krell
R
e
move varargs from
g
_
a
s
sert and g_asse
r
t_not_rea
c
hable
.
.
.
commit
|
commitdiff
|
tree
2019-10-09
Jay
Kr
e
ll
R
ev
e
rt mono_runt
i
me_set_main_args in 44ff0597b835d0af6
2
f5261
.
.
.
commit
|
commitdiff
|
tree
2019-10-07
J
a
y
Krell
Do not zero lo
c
a
l
a
lloc if no
t
asked
.
(#16881)
commit
|
commitdiff
|
tree
2019-10-07
Jay Kr
e
ll
[Co
o
p
]
C
on
v
ert Get/SetGenericValueImpl
.
(#17034)
commit
|
commitdiff
|
tree
2019-10-06
Jay Kr
e
ll
Opti
m
ize and extend System
.
Array intrin
s
ic identification
.
.
.
commit
|
commitdiff
|
tree
2019-10-02
Jay Kre
l
l
Some external_only/internal
s
plit, and
i
nlining
.
(
.
.
.
commit
|
commitdiff
|
tree
2019-10-02
Ja
y
Krell
[jit amd64] A
d
d
c
ons
t
and
r
emove x87
.
(#16700)
commit
|
commitdiff
|
tree
2019-09-25
J
a
y Krell
[Coop
]
U
n
c
o
nvert ves
_
icall_Mono_TlsPr
o
viderFactory_IsBtlsSup
.
.
.
commit
|
commitdiff
|
tree
2019-09-25
J
ay Krell
Fi
x
comment abou
t
mo
n
o_thread_in
t
erruption_request_flag
.
.
.
commit
|
commitdiff
|
tree
2019-09-23
Jay
K
rell
[interp] Improve deb
u
ggability with enum
.
(#1672
1
)
commit
|
commitdiff
|
tree
2019-09-21
Jay
K
rell
Inline TLS access
.
(#16882)
commit
|
commitdiff
|
tree
2019-09-21
Jay Krell
P
artially in
l
i
n
e m
o
no_method_signature_c
h
ecke
d
/i
n
tern
a
l
.
.
.
commit
|
commitdiff
|
tree
2019-09-20
J
a
y Krell
[
C
oop] ves_icall_property_info_get_defa
u
lt
_
va
l
u
e
.
.
.
.
commit
|
commitdiff
|
tree
2019-09-20
J
a
y Krell
U
s
e ld -
B
symb
o
lic whe
n
linking AOT
.
(#14511
)
commit
|
commitdiff
|
tree
2019-09-20
Jay Krell
[Coop] I
n
te
r
lockedCompare/Excha
n
ge
(
o
b
j
ect/T) (#16
8
73)
commit
|
commitdiff
|
tree
2019-09-19
Jay Krell
Inline mono_thread_inte
r
ruption_requ
e
s
t
_
f
lag
.
(#
1
6906
)
commit
|
commitdiff
|
tree
2019-09-19
Jay Kr
e
ll
B
a
l
a
n
ce p
a
rens in prints, so they are balanced in the
.
.
.
commit
|
commitdiff
|
tree
2019-09-19
Jay Krell
Inl
i
ne mon
o
_obj
e
c
t_unbox_internal and m
o
no_object_ge
t
_data
.
.
.
commit
|
commitdiff
|
tree
2019-09-17
Jay Kr
e
ll
All exis
t
ing safepoints appe
a
r to
be mooted by pin
n
ed
.
.
.
commit
|
commitdiff
|
tree
next